Abstract: Systems, methods, and devices for scene change detection and image encoding. A sequence of image frames is input. For a first image frame of the sequence, a first total sum of absolute transformed differences (SATD) is calculated. For a second frame of the sequence, a second total SATD is calculated. An absolute difference between the first total SATD and the second total SATD is calculated. If the absolute difference meets or exceeds a threshold, the second frame and a third frame of the sequence subsequent to the second frame are encoded based on a scene change, and the second frame and the third frame are transmitted. If the absolute difference does not meet or exceed the threshold, the second frame is encoded based on a same scene and the second frame is transmitted.

Abstract: A technique for determining an adaptive quantization parameter offset for a block of encoded video includes obtaining a rate control factor for the quantization parameter, determining a content-based quantization parameter factor for the quantization parameter, determining an adaptive variance based quantization offset based on content-based quantization parameter factors for a frame prior to the current frame, and combining the rate control factor, the content-based quantization parameter factor, and the adaptive offset to generate the quantization parameter.

Abstract: In a video coding system, a method includes transmitting a first encoded picture from an encoder for reception by a decoder as part of an encoded bitstream. The first encoded picture acts a first reference picture for one or more subsequent pictures in the output encoded bitstream. The method further includes receiving, at the encoder, an indication from the decoder that there was an error in receiving the first encoded picture, and selecting a second reference picture from a buffer of reference pictures at the encoder. The selected second reference picture selected as being earlier than the first reference picture in an encoding order of the encoded bitstream. The method further includes configuring the encoder to encode a set of one or more pictures for the encoded bitstream using the second reference picture and signaling the first reference picture as a non-reference picture.
